Axial position monitoring is one of the most safety-sensitive measurements in rotating machinery protection. Axial thrust imbalance — caused by process upsets, bearing wear, or seal degradation — can destroy a compressor, turbine, or pump within seconds if not detected and acted upon immediately. The ENTEK C6682 EC6682 provides continuous, real-time axial displacement measurement, feeding reliable signals into safety instrumented systems (SIS), distributed control systems (DCS), and emergency shutdown (ESD) circuits. Its ruggedized construction ensures stable signal output even under high electromagnetic interference (EMI), mechanical vibration, thermal cycling, and moisture ingress — conditions routinely encountered in heavy industrial control cabinets and field junction boxes.
In high-EMI environments such as those found near variable frequency drives (VFDs), large motor control centers (MCCs), and high-voltage switchgear, signal drift and false trips are persistent risks. The ENTEK C6682 EC6682 is built to reject common-mode noise and maintain measurement integrity, reducing the risk of nuisance trips that interrupt production and masking faults that could lead to equipment damage. Its compatibility with ENTEK’s broader machinery protection ecosystem — including the ENTEK C6600 rack system, ENTEK C6615 power supply module, and ENTEK C6635 keyphasor module — allows seamless integration into existing protection architectures without requiring full system replacement.

Control Cabinet Risk Reduction Strategy
A robust machinery protection strategy for rotating equipment extends well beyond a single monitor card. The ENTEK C6682 EC6682 axial position monitor is most effective when deployed as part of a coordinated protection architecture within the control cabinet. In a typical turbomachinery protection panel, the C6682 works alongside the ENTEK C6675 radial vibration monitor to provide complete shaft dynamic coverage — axial thrust and radial orbit — ensuring that both thrust bearing degradation and journal bearing instability are detected before they escalate to a trip or mechanical failure.
Power supply integrity is critical in safety-critical panels. The ENTEK C6615 dual-channel power supply module provides redundant, regulated DC power to the protection rack, eliminating single-point power failure as a risk factor. Voltage transients and surge events — common in facilities with large motor starts or capacitor bank switching — are absorbed before they can affect monitor card performance. Complementing this, the ENTEK C6635 keyphasor module provides the phase reference signal required for advanced vibration analysis, enabling the protection system to distinguish between synchronous and non-synchronous vibration components for more precise fault diagnosis.
For facilities operating under IEC 61511 or IEC 62061 functional safety frameworks, the axial position signal from the C6682 EC6682 is typically routed to a safety PLC or safety relay module (such as those in the Pilz PNOZ or Rockwell Allen-Bradley GuardLogix families) to form part of a safety instrumented function (SIF). The analog 4–20 mA output integrates directly with DCS analog input modules — including those from Yokogawa CENTUM VP, Honeywell Experion PKS, and ABB System 800xA — without signal conditioning, simplifying loop validation and reducing wiring complexity in the marshalling cabinet.
In high-vibration environments, panel-mount components are subject to mechanical fatigue. Pairing the C6682 with vibration-damping DIN rail mounting hardware and shielded twisted-pair signal cables (per API 670 wiring guidelines) significantly reduces the risk of connector loosening, ground loop interference, and signal noise that can cause false alerts or missed danger conditions. For installations in hazardous areas (Zone 1 or Zone 2), appropriate Zener barrier or galvanic isolator modules — such as those from MTL Instruments or Pepperl+Fuchs — should be installed in the signal path to maintain intrinsic safety compliance.
Critical Industrial Safety Applications
The ENTEK C6682 EC6682 axial position monitor is deployed across a wide range of critical industrial applications where rotating machinery protection directly impacts process safety and production continuity:
Petrochemical and Refinery Plants: In ethylene crackers, crude distillation units, and hydrocracker compressor trains, axial thrust monitoring is a mandatory protection function under API 670. The C6682 EC6682 provides the continuous thrust position measurement required to protect high-speed centrifugal compressors and steam turbines from thrust bearing failure caused by process upsets, fouling, or surge events. A single undetected thrust excursion in a cracked gas compressor can result in a multi-million dollar repair and weeks of unplanned downtime.
Power Generation: In gas turbine generator sets and steam turbine-driven boiler feed pumps, axial position monitoring is essential for detecting rotor thermal growth, thrust bearing wear, and coupling misalignment under varying load conditions. The C6682 EC6682 feeds real-time displacement data to the turbine control system, enabling operators to trend thrust position over time and schedule maintenance before a danger condition is reached.
Mining and Mineral Processing: Large SAG mill drives, slurry pump trains, and ventilation fan systems in underground and surface mining operations are subject to extreme vibration, dust ingress, and thermal cycling. The ruggedized construction of the ENTEK C6682 EC6682 makes it well-suited for these environments, where standard industrial monitors may suffer from premature failure due to environmental stress.
Water and Wastewater Treatment: High-capacity centrifugal pumps and blower trains in water treatment facilities operate continuously, often with minimal on-site maintenance staff. Axial position monitoring with the C6682 EC6682 provides an early warning of impeller wear, thrust bearing degradation, and hydraulic imbalance, allowing condition-based maintenance scheduling that reduces emergency repair costs and service interruptions.
Metallurgy and Steel Production: Rolling mill main drives, blast furnace blowers, and continuous casting machine drives operate under heavy load cycles and high ambient temperatures. The ENTEK C6682 EC6682 provides reliable axial position measurement in these thermally and mechanically demanding environments, supporting predictive maintenance programs that extend equipment life and reduce unplanned outages in continuous production lines.
